Which is the best method of transport if you want to arrive at MK before rope drop?

There is a bag check just for the boats as you get off the dock. Yes, all of the resort buses share security lines. If you're really early the bus is more likely to be running than the boats, and it is a quicker trip, but you will have the same security lines as all the other buses. A third option is to boat to CR on a blue flag boat, which usually start earlier than MK boats, and then walk to MK. You have a separate bag check that way that usually isn't very crowded. You could also get your bags checked in the CR and hop on the monorail, but the loop takes some time to get to MK.

I read that the boat launch has it's own security bag check, is that still the case? Do all the resort buses share security lines?

Which is the best method of transport if you want to arrive at MK before rope drop?
The bag check for boats is at the MK docks. The WL boat shares bag check with the Fort Wilderness boat. Sometimes both boats will arrive at the same time but usually the bag check goes quickly.

The bus bag check has a lot of lanes and we can usually find the shortest line and get through quickly. I have seen some really long lines for the Contemporary bag check so that one might not be quicker than the bus bag check.

Question about adding on CL service. We will be staying this time on points. I believe adding regular CL to a room is $99/night. DVC has the option of adding Reunion Station at a cost of $50/night/adult and $33/night/child. Is it possible to add regular CL for the $99 rate instead of Reunion Station which for my family would be an additional $300+/night? I'm guessing no but thought someone may know for sure.

If you are staying on DVC points, you cannot add regular Club Level.

I don't know if Reunion Station can be added if the person taking the vacation is not a DVC member. Some DVC perks, such as the lounge at Epcot, require showing your DVC member card and ID to enter.
